A08 Plaintiffs Requests For Disclosure Dallas Texas Plaintiffs Requests For Disclosure refer to a formal legal procedure that allows plaintiffs (individuals or entities filing a lawsuit) in Dallas, Texas to request certain information or evidence from the defendants (parties being sued). This process is governed by the Texas Rules of Civil Procedure, specifically Rule 194. The Dallas Texas Plaintiffs Requests For Disclosure are designed to streamline the litigation process and ensure transparency between all parties involved. By making these requests, plaintiffs can gather essential facts, documents, and evidence necessary to support their claims and build a strong case. These requests typically consist of a series of specific questions or categories of information that plaintiffs ask defendants to disclose. Some common types of requests for disclosure in Dallas, Texas lawsuits include: 1. Identification of Persons with Knowledge: Plaintiffs can request defendants to disclose the names, addresses, and contact information of individuals who have knowledge regarding the case. This may include witnesses, experts, or anyone with relevant information. 2. Witnesses and Testimony: Plaintiffs may ask defendants to provide a list of witnesses they intend to call at trial, along with a brief summary of each witness's expected testimony. 3. Documents and Tangible Things: Plaintiffs can request defendants to produce certain documents, records, or physical objects that are relevant to the dispute. This may include contracts, correspondence, medical records, financial statements, or any other relevant evidence that supports the plaintiff's claims. 4. Expert Witnesses: If the case involves complex matters that require specialized knowledge, plaintiffs may request defendants to disclose the identities and qualifications of any expert witnesses they plan to use in the litigation. 5. Calculation of Damages: In cases where the plaintiff seeks monetary compensation, they can ask defendants to disclose how they calculated the damages claimed. This may include information on lost wages, medical expenses, property damage, or any other economic losses suffered by the plaintiff. 6. Insurance Coverage: Plaintiffs may request defendants to disclose information regarding any applicable insurance coverage that could potentially be used to satisfy a judgment or settlement. By utilizing the Dallas Texas Plaintiffs Requests For Disclosure, plaintiffs can obtain crucial information to better understand the strengths and weaknesses of their case. It also helps ensure a fair and efficient litigation process while providing transparency to all parties involved.
